And whereas we are desirous of fully and better securing the
payment of said notes and the sum of money mentioned therein
Therefore Know all men by these presents that William N. Sheats
and Mary S. Sheats his wife and George Y. Renfro Bachelor for and
in consideration of the premises and of one dollar to them in hand
paid have granted bargained sold and conveyed unto the said John
W. Hudson and Myron B. French their heirs and assigns all the
following described piece parcel or tract of land situated lying and
being in the County of Alachua State of Florida to wit: Lots
numbered Six (6) North one Half of Twenty one (21) and the West
one half of Lot numbered Twenty two (22) as numbered in the
recorded plat of Mackey and Hudson in Deed Book "J" at page
nine hundred and Six (906) of the public records of Alachua
County State of Florida and according to recent survey made
by William C. Miller Civil Engineer and survey or and lines run
and corners established by him excepting and reserving for road
purposes a Strip of land two rods wide along the^North line of lot
Six (6) also for same purposes a strip of land one rod wide along
^the South line of East one half of twenty two (22) all as Shown
in recorded plat.^ Together with all and singular the tenements
hereditaments and appurtenances to the same belonging or in anywise
appertaining To Have and to Hold the same unto the said John W. Hudson
and Myron B. French their heirs and assigns forever Provided however
and these presents are upon this express condition that if the said
William N. Sheats and George Y. Renfro their heirs or assigns shall
well and truly pay or cause to be paid the sum of money covenanted
to be paid by said notes together with the interest to accrue
thereon according to the legal tenor and effect thereof then this obligation
shall become null and void otherwise to remain in full force and
virtue. And it is hereby further agreed and Stipulated that the
said William N. Sheats and George Y. Renfro their heirs or
assigns will pay all costs expenses and attorney's fees which the said
John W. Hudson and Myron B. French may be put to in enforcing
the collection of the aforesaid sum of money covenanted to be paid
by said notes by foreclosure or otherwise
In Witness Whereof we have hereunto set our hands and
affixed our seals on this 28th day of January AD 1884
